What Exactly is a Light Rescue Truck?

A light rescue truck (LRT), often referred to as a "squad truck," "special operations unit," or "quick response vehicle (QRV)," is a specialized emergency vehicle built on a commercial truck chassis (typically a Class 4-6 chassis like a Ford F-550, Ram 5500, or Chevrolet 5500). Unlike their larger counterparts – heavy rescue trucks or fire pumpers – LRTs prioritize agility, rapid deployment, and the efficient transport of essential tools and personnel.

The defining characteristic of an LRT is its robust body, custom-built with numerous compartments designed for organized storage and quick access to equipment. These compartments often feature roll-up or hinged doors, adjustable shelving, slide-out trays, and custom tool mounts.

Why Consider a Light Rescue Truck? Benefits and Applications

The popularity of light rescue trucks stems from their distinct advantages in modern emergency response:

  1. Agility and Speed: Built on smaller chassis, LRTs can navigate congested urban streets, narrow rural roads, and even off-road terrain more easily than larger apparatus. This translates to quicker response times, a critical factor in saving lives and mitigating damage.
  2. Cost-Effectiveness: Generally, light rescue trucks have a lower upfront purchase price compared to heavy rescues or pumpers. They also incur lower operational costs due to better fuel efficiency and reduced maintenance demands on components like tires and brakes.
  3. Exceptional Versatility: An LRT can wear many hats. It can function as a dedicated rescue unit, a medical first responder, a HAZMAT support vehicle, or a combination of these roles. This multi-role capability can reduce the need for multiple specialized vehicles, optimizing a department’s fleet.
  4. Manpower Efficiency: While some complex incidents require significant personnel, an LRT can often be operated effectively by a smaller crew, making it ideal for volunteer departments or situations where staffing is limited.
  5. Accessibility: Their smaller footprint allows them to access areas where larger trucks cannot, such as parking garages, tight driveways, or dense industrial complexes.
  6. Supplement to Larger Fleets: In larger metropolitan departments, LRTs serve as invaluable support units, arriving quickly to assess a scene, begin initial operations, and provide specialized tools before larger, slower apparatus arrive.

Key Considerations When Looking for Light Rescue Trucks for Sale

Purchasing a light rescue truck is a significant decision that requires careful evaluation of various factors to ensure it meets your specific operational requirements and budget.

  1. Budget and Funding:

    • New vs. Used: New trucks offer customization and warranty, but come at a premium. Used trucks are more budget-friendly but require thorough inspection.
    • Grants and Financing: Explore federal, state, and local grants (e.g., FEMA’s AFG program) or consider municipal leasing/financing options.
  2. Department Needs Analysis:

    • Primary Role: What will the truck primarily be used for? Extrication, medical calls, HAZMAT, or a combination?
    • Equipment Load: Make a detailed list of all equipment you intend to carry. This dictates the required compartment space, weight capacity, and shelving/drawer configurations.
    • Personnel: How many personnel will typically ride in the truck? Ensure adequate seating and cabin space.
    • Geographic Considerations: Will it operate in urban, rural, or off-road environments? This influences chassis, drivetrain, and tire choices.
  3. Chassis and Drivetrain:

    • Brand and Model: Ford F-Series (F-450/F-550), Ram 4500/5500, Chevrolet Silverado 4500HD/5500HD are common. Research their reliability and serviceability in your area.
    • Engine Type: Diesel engines offer more torque and durability for heavy loads and long hours, while gasoline engines might be cheaper upfront and easier to maintain for less strenuous use.
    • 2WD vs. 4WD: 4-wheel drive is crucial for off-road access, snowy conditions, or unpaved incident scenes.
    • Mileage/Hours (for Used): For used trucks, check odometer readings and engine/generator hours. Lower hours often indicate less wear.
  4. Body Type and Construction:

    • Material: Aluminum bodies are lighter, corrosion-resistant, and offer better payload capacity. Steel bodies are heavier but can be more durable against impacts.
    • Compartment Layout: Evaluate the number, size, and configuration of compartments. Look for adjustable shelving, pull-out trays, tool boards, and vertical storage.
    • Door Type: Roll-up doors offer quick access in tight spaces. Hinged doors provide a larger opening but require more clearance.
    • Walk-around vs. Walk-in: Most LRTs are "walk-around" (exterior compartments only), but some larger units may have a small "walk-in" area for specialized equipment or command functions.
  5. Electrical System and Lighting:

    • Generator: Determine the required wattage for scene lighting, power tools, and other electrical demands. PTO-driven (Power Take-Off) or standalone diesel/gas generators are common.
    • Inverter: For smaller power needs, an inverter connected to the truck’s battery system can be sufficient.
    • Scene Lighting: LED lighting is energy-efficient and bright. Ensure adequate 360-degree scene lighting, including telescoping lights.
    • Warning Lights: NFPA 1901 compliance for emergency warning lights is essential.
  6. Tool Mounting and Storage:

    • Customization: Many manufacturers offer highly customizable interiors. Ensure there are secure, organized mounting solutions for all your specialized tools.
    • Accessibility: Tools should be easily accessible, even with gloves on.
  7. Safety Features:

    • Vehicle Stability: Modern chassis include electronic stability control and anti-lock brakes.
    • Crew Safety: Ensure adequate seating with proper restraints, and consider features like rearview cameras and side-view cameras.
    • NFPA Standards: Ensure the truck, especially if new, is compliant with NFPA 1901 (Standard for Automotive Fire Apparatus). For used trucks, verify its original compliance and assess any modifications.
  8. Maintenance History (for Used Trucks):

    • Service Records: Request comprehensive maintenance logs. Look for regular oil changes, filter replacements, brake service, and generator maintenance.
    • Previous Incidents: Inquire about any major accidents or significant repairs.
    • Rust and Corrosion: Inspect the chassis, frame, and body for signs of rust, especially in areas where salt is used on roads.
  9. After-Sale Support and Warranty:

    • Dealer Reputation: Choose a dealer or manufacturer with a strong reputation for customer service, parts availability, and technical support.
    • Warranty: Understand the warranty terms for new trucks and any remaining warranty on major components for used trucks.

The Buying Process: A Step-by-Step Guide

Navigating the purchase of a light rescue truck can be simplified by following a structured approach:

  1. Define Your Needs and Budget: Before looking, clearly outline what you need the truck to do, what equipment it must carry, and your absolute maximum budget.
  2. Research and Shortlist: Based on your needs, research available models (new and used) from various sources. Create a shortlist of trucks that seem to fit your criteria.
  3. Thorough Inspection (for Used Trucks):
    • Physical Inspection: Examine the chassis for rust, frame damage, tire wear, and fluid leaks. Check the body for dents, cracks, and compartment integrity.
    • Mechanical Inspection: Start the engine, check for strange noises, smoke, or warning lights. Test the transmission, brakes, and steering.
    • Systems Check: Test the generator, all lighting (scene and warning), siren, and any onboard air compressors or hydraulic systems.
    • Professional Assessment: If possible, hire an independent mechanic specializing in heavy trucks or fire apparatus to conduct a pre-purchase inspection. This is a crucial step for used vehicles.
  4. Review Documentation:
    • Service Records: Demand complete service history for used trucks.
    • Title and Registration: Verify clear title and proper registration.
    • NFPA Compliance: Confirm the truck’s compliance with relevant NFPA standards, especially NFPA 1901.
  5. Negotiate Price: Don’t be afraid to negotiate, especially for used trucks. Be prepared to walk away if the price isn’t right or if issues are uncovered.
  6. Secure Funding: Finalize your financing or grant funds.
  7. Finalize Purchase: Complete all necessary paperwork, including a bill of sale, title transfer, and any warranty documentation.
  8. Outfitting and Customization: Once acquired, plan for any necessary modifications, equipment mounting, or branding (decals, paint). Ensure all equipment is securely mounted and easily accessible.

Light Rescue Trucks for Sale: Estimated Price Guide

Please note that the prices for light rescue trucks can vary dramatically based on the chassis, body manufacturer, included equipment, customization level, age, mileage, and overall condition. This table provides a general range for budgeting purposes.

Category Estimated Price Range (USD) Key Factors Influencing Price
New Light Rescue Truck $150,000 – $400,000+ Chassis brand (Ford, Ram, Chevy), body material (aluminum/steel), generator size, lighting package, specific customization, included hydraulic tools, manufacturer reputation. Higher-end models with advanced features and premium chassis can exceed $400,000.
Used Light Rescue Truck (Recent Model, Excellent Condition) $80,000 – $250,000 Age (typically 3-8 years old), low mileage/hours, well-documented maintenance history, no major accidents, includes some modern features (LED lighting, modern extrication tools). Often retired from larger departments.
Used Light Rescue Truck (Older Model, Good Condition) $30,000 – $80,000 Age (typically 8-15 years old), moderate mileage/hours, good mechanical condition, may require some cosmetic or minor system upgrades. A popular choice for volunteer or smaller departments.
Used Light Rescue Truck (Older Model, Fair Condition/As-Is) $10,000 – $30,000 Age (15+ years), higher mileage/hours, may have visible wear and tear, potential for minor mechanical issues or outdated systems. Best for departments with in-house maintenance capabilities or as a backup unit.

Important Note: The prices above often do not include the cost of specialized equipment (e.g., new hydraulic rescue tools, medical supplies, ropes, etc.), which can add tens of thousands of dollars to the total investment. Always clarify what is included in the sale price.

Frequently Asked Questions (FAQ)

Q1: What’s the typical lifespan of a light rescue truck?
A1: With proper maintenance, a light rescue truck can serve a department reliably for 15-25 years. The chassis often outlives the specialized body, but regular servicing and proactive repairs are key.

Q2: Can a light rescue truck also pump water?
A2: Most traditional light rescue trucks are not designed to pump water as their primary function. However, some models are configured as "rescue-pumpers" or "mini-pumpers" that incorporate a small pump (typically 500-1000 GPM) and a small water tank (200-500 gallons) for initial attack capabilities, especially in rural areas or for specific industrial applications.

Q3: What certifications should I look for when buying a used truck?
A3: For fire apparatus, look for compliance with NFPA 1901 (Standard for Automotive Fire Apparatus) at the time of its manufacture. While older trucks may not meet the absolute latest revision, understanding its original compliance ensures it was built to a recognized safety and performance standard. Ask for any independent third-party certifications or inspection reports.

Q4: How do I finance a light rescue truck?
A4: Financing options include municipal bonds, bank loans, equipment leases, and direct federal/state grants (like FEMA’s Assistance to Firefighters Grant – AFG). Many apparatus dealers also offer in-house financing or can connect you with specialized lenders.

Q5: Are light rescue trucks suitable for urban or rural environments?
A5: Light rescue trucks are highly versatile and suitable for both. Their agility makes them excellent for navigating congested urban areas, while their optional 4×4 capability and ability to carry specialized off-road equipment make them invaluable in rural and remote settings.

Q6: What essential equipment should always be on a light rescue truck?
A6: Core equipment typically includes hydraulic extrication tools (cutter, spreader, ram), stabilization equipment (cribbing, step chocks, air bags), basic medical/trauma kits, scene lighting, a portable generator, basic hand tools (wrenches, screwdrivers), and personal protective equipment for the crew. The exact loadout will vary based on the department’s specific response profile.
